    My pet peeve with mobile web development is differences between the rendering engines.
    I love that LT browser helps testing with different resolutions and network speeds but I can already do that with Chrome DevTools.
    Now, having to test my web app with an actual iPhone to find out Safari is behaving differently than every other browser on this one CSS rule is really painful. Can LT browser help me with that ?
